On 4/1/11, Sey Mold Corporation acquired 100% of DotDot.Com for $2,000,000 cash. On the date of acquisition, DotDot's net book value was $900,000. DotDot's assets included land that was undervalued by $300,000, a building that was undervalued by $400,000, and equipment that was overvalued by $50,000. The building had a remaining useful life of 8 years and the equipment had a remaining useful life of 4 years. Any excess fair value over consideration transferred is allocated to an undervalued patent and is amortized over 5 years.
Determine the amortization expense related to the combination at the year-end date of 12/31/11.
In Phase
A condition that occurs when voltage and current reach all peak values at the same time.
Out of Phase
A condition where two waveforms of the same frequency are not aligned in time, resulting in a phase difference.
Leading Phase
A condition in an AC circuit where the voltage wave is ahead of the current wave in time, indicating capacitive properties.
Skin Effect
The tendency of an alternating electrical current to become distributed within a conductor such that the current density is largest near the surface of the conductor, and decreases with greater depths in the conductor.
